ssl证书查询是网络安全领域的一个重要环节,它涉及对安全套接层(Secure Sockets Layer, SSL)或传输层安全(Transport Layer Security, TLS)协议中用于加密通信的证书进行验证和审查的过程,SSL/TLS证书的主要作用是为网站和访问者之间的通信提供安全保障,确保数据的机密性、完整性以及服务器身份的可验证性。,SSL证书的基本概念, ,SSL证书是由受信任的第三方机构即证书颁发机构(Certificate Authority, CA)签发的数字证书,这些证书包含公钥、证书所有者的信息、证书的有效期以及其他相关信息,当用户尝试与一个使用SSL证书的网站建立连接时,浏览器会检查该证书的有效性和合法性。,如何查询SSL证书,查询一个网站的SSL证书通常可以通过以下几个步骤进行:,1、
使用浏览器: 大多数现代浏览器都有能力显示网站的SSL证书信息,通常,这可以通过在地址栏旁边点击锁形图标并选择“证书”或“查看证书”选项来完成。,2、
使用命令行工具: 例如使用OpenSSL工具,可以通过以下命令获取证书信息:,“`,openssl s_client -connect example.com:443,“`,这里
example.com
需要替换为你想要查询的域名。,3、
在线SSL检查工具: 互联网上有许多可用的在线服务,如SSL Labs的SSL Server Test,可以提供详细的SSL证书检查和分析。,SSL证书的关键要素, ,在查询和审查SSL证书时,需要注意以下几个关键要素:,
证书颁发机构: 确认证书是否由知名和受信任的CA签发。,
域名验证: 确保证书中的域名与实际访问的网址相匹配。,
有效期: 检查证书是否在有效期内,过期的证书将不再提供保护。,
加密强度: 查看证书支持的加密协议和密钥长度,以确保它们提供足够的安全性。,
证书链: 确认
证书链完整无误,表明证书经过了正确的签名和认证过程。,证书部署实践,正确部署SSL证书对于确保其有效性至关重要,以下是一些最佳实践:,
通配符证书的使用: 在适用的情况下,考虑使用通配符证书以保护多个子域。,
HTTP严格传输安全(HSTS): 启用HSTS可以强制客户端使用HTTPS连接,防止降级攻击。,
定期更新和旋转: 定期更换私钥和更新证书,减少因密钥泄露而带来的风险。, ,相关问题与解答,
Q1: 如何判断一个SSL证书是否是合法的?,A1: 检查证书是否由可信的CA签发,并且通过浏览器或其他工具验证证书链是否完整。,
Q2: 如果我的网站使用的是自签名SSL证书,是否安全?,A2: 自签名证书不经过第三方审核,因此容易受到中间人攻击,对于公共网站来说不建议使用。,
Q3: SSL证书过期后会发生什么?,A3: SSL证书一旦过期,它将不再提供加密服务,用户在尝试访问网站时会收到安全警告。,
Q4: 我该如何选择适合我的网站的SSL证书类型?,A4: 基于你的网站需求和预算,考虑域名验证(DV)、组织验证(OV)或扩展验证(EV)证书,同时注意加密强度和兼容性。,
SSL证书查询
版权声明:本文采用知识共享 署名4.0国际许可协议 [BY-NC-SA] 进行授权
文章名称:《SSL证书查询》
文章链接:https://zhuji.vsping.com/338847.html
本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。
文章名称:《SSL证书查询》
文章链接:https://zhuji.vsping.com/338847.html
本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。